Haley DeFalco helps teens, adults, and couples move through periods of emotional overwhelm, relationship strain, and major life transitions with clarity and support. She provides therapy through LifeStance Health for patients across Tennessee, offering a structured yet compassionate approach for those seeking relief from anxiety, depression, trauma-related concerns, or difficulties with focus and emotional regulation. Her clinical focus includes ADHD, anxiety, and trauma-related conditions, while also supporting individuals navigating grief, midlife transitions, and relationship challenges. Haley works with teens and adults ages 15 through 64, tailoring care to developmental needs and personal goals. She has experience supporting individuals from unique backgrounds, including first responders, military members and veterans, and those involved in adoption or foster care, and she offers additional areas of clinical support as part of her practice. A significant passion of Haley’s work involves supporting individuals facing complex and high-stress circumstances, including those recently discharged from a psychiatric hospital, individuals participating in court-ordered treatment, patients navigating current legal matters, and those seeking assistance with disability-related paperwork. She approaches these situations with careful attention to stability, accountability, and emotional safety, helping patients build skills that support long-term functioning and recovery. Haley provides individual and couples therapy using evidence-based approaches such as Acceptance and Commitment Therapy, Dialectical Behavior Therapy, and mindfulness-based interventions, while integrating additional therapeutic methods as appropriate. Her style emphasizes collaboration, autonomy, and practical skill-building to help patients create sustainable change both in and outside of sessions.
